Error or Warning Message
When connecting a new version of Projectwise Administrator to an older version of the Projectwise integration server datasource, the user is prompted to create tables.
Create Custom Database Tables: Do you want to Projectwise to create tables in the database? To create tables, you must be logged in as a database administrator. Make sure you log in defaults to the correct database tablespace.
Click cancel to the dialog to create tables and the user gets this error message.
Last Error [58198]
Cannot login to the datasource
Database tables verification failed. One or more custom tables are missing.
Explanation
The 'create custom tables' and the 58198 error messages are a result of connecting a newer version of the Projectwise Administrator to an older version of a Projectwise Integration servers datasource. The newer version of ProjectWise administrator checks and validates the tables it needs to function. If the tables are not found it prompts you to create them. If you have not upgrade your datasource to the same version of ProjectWise Administrator you are using, then click cancel.
In order to fix the problem you will need to clean up your ProjectWise install.
How to Avoid
Option 1: Use matching versions of ProjectWise Software on the client machine
- If you need to have ProjectWise Administrator on your client machine, make sure you have matching versions of all Projectwise software on the client machine and that they also match the version of the Projectwise integration server.
- On the client machine, uninstall all ProjectWise software, delete the Program files \ Bentley\ ProjectWise and or Program files (86)\ Bentley \ Projectwise directory, then reinstall ProjectWise Explore and Projectwise Administrator with the same version that is on the Projectwise Integration server.
Option 2: Install the latest version of Projectwise Explorer on the client and Remote into the ProjectWise Integration server to us Projectwise Adminstrator.
- On the client machine, uninstall all ProjectWise software, delete the Program files \ Bentley\ ProjectWise and or Program files (86)\ Bentley \ Projectwise directory, then reinstall the newer version of ProjectWise Explore.
- When you need to do adminstrative tasks, Remote into the ProjectWise Integration Server and use the ProjectWise Administrator client on the server.
Option 3: Use a Virtual Machine on the client
- Create a virtual machine on your client machine, and install the ProjectWise Administrator client that matches the version on the server.
